Paris's Exclusive Address - Parisians are dying to get in here!. The cemetery with a waiting list !
In Paris, the most coveted address isn't a penthouse on the Champs-Élysées — it's a plot in Père Lachaise Cemetery. Home to over one million residents, including Chopin, Oscar Wilde, Jim Morrison, and Édith Piaf, this 110-acre city of the dead has been the final destination of choice for the city's most remarkable figures since 1804. And yes — there's a waiting list to get in.
